Job Duties
- Develop and execute automated tests for user interfaces, APIs, and mobile applications using industry-standard automation frameworks (5%).
- Lead the design, development, and maintenance of enterprise-grade automated testing frameworks and tools across web, mobile, and API platforms (10%).
- Conduct structured exploratory testing to uncover edgeโcase scenarios and proactively identify gaps in automated and manual test coverage (5%).
- Collaborate with product managers, developers, and DevOps teams to ensure quality standards and testing coverage (10%).
- Stay current with evolving test automation trends and mentor junior team members in QA best practices (5%).
- Drive QA strategy and set standards for test coverage, performance, security, and reliability across 6 AWS environments supporting 200M+ monthly requests (20%).
- Build and execute complex automated test suites using modern languages such as JavaScript, TypeScript, Python, or Java (5%).
- Implement automated visual regression, integration, and exploratory testing to safeguard brandโcritical user experiences (5%).
- Integrate automated test suites in over 5+ CI/CD pipelines supporting release confidence and early bug detection (10%).
- Execute comprehensive integration testing across internal systems and thirdโparty platforms to validate seamless interoperability and data flow (5%).
- Monitor 100+ key application metrics and synthetic tests daily using observability platforms to proactively identify degradation or downtime risks (10%).
- Review contentโdriven applications and participate in quality assurance for content management system workflows (5%).
- Produce and maintain test plans, execution reports, and auditโready documentation using industryโstandard project management tools (5%).

Job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, Computer Engineering, Electronics Engineering, or a related field, or a foreign equivalent, and 8 years of experience in software quality assurance, test automation, and QA strategy development.
- 8 years of experience with development and execution of automated test cases for web, mobile, and API applications.
- 8 years of experience writing test automation scripts using scripting or programming languages such as JavaScript, TypeScript, Python, or Java.
- 8 years of experience using issue tracking and project collaboration platforms for QA documentation and defect lifecycle management.
- 5 years of experience with performance of exploratory and integration testing with external enterprise platforms.
- 5 years of experience designing and maintaining automation within CI/CD pipelines using industryโstandard tools.
- 4 years of experience working with cloud environments, including quality assurance in cloudโnative applications (e.g., on AWS or similar).
- 4 years of experience building QA automation frameworks.
- 4 years of experience with objectโoriented programming.
- 4 years of experience with tools such as Selenium/Webdriver, TestNG, and JUnit.
- 3 years of experience validating workflows in content management systems.
- 3 years of experience applying monitoring and observability tools to assess system health and performance.
- 3 years of experience implementing visual validation tests using automated regression testing tools.
